UNPKG

typescript-plugin-css-modules

Version:
95 lines 2.55 kB
{ "name": "typescript-plugin-css-modules", "version": "5.2.0", "main": "dist/index.js", "author": "Brody McKee <mrmckeb@hotmail.com>", "license": "MIT", "description": "CSS modules support for TypeScript", "homepage": "https://github.com/mrmckeb/typescript-plugin-css-modules", "packageManager": "pnpm@8.15.1", "repository": { "type": "git", "url": "https://github.com/mrmckeb/typescript-plugin-css-modules" }, "keywords": [ "css", "scss", "sass", "less", "stylus", "modules", "plugin", "postcss", "typescript" ], "files": [ "dist" ], "lint-staged": { "./src/**/*.ts": [ "eslint --fix", "prettier --write" ], "./**/*.{json,md,yml}": [ "prettier --write" ] }, "prettier": { "singleQuote": true, "trailingComma": "all" }, "dependencies": { "@types/postcss-modules-local-by-default": "^4.0.2", "@types/postcss-modules-scope": "^3.0.4", "dotenv": "^16.4.2", "icss-utils": "^5.1.0", "less": "^4.2.0", "lodash.camelcase": "^4.3.0", "postcss": "^8.4.35", "postcss-load-config": "^3.1.4", "postcss-modules-extract-imports": "^3.0.0", "postcss-modules-local-by-default": "^4.0.4", "postcss-modules-scope": "^3.1.1", "reserved-words": "^0.1.2", "sass": "^1.70.0", "source-map-js": "^1.0.2", "tsconfig-paths": "^4.2.0" }, "optionalDependencies": { "stylus": "^0.62.0" }, "devDependencies": { "@types/icss-utils": "^5.1.2", "@types/jest": "^29.5.12", "@types/less": "^3.0.6", "@types/lodash.camelcase": "^4.3.9", "@types/node": "^18.19.15", "@types/postcss-modules-extract-imports": "^3.0.5", "@types/reserved-words": "^0.1.4", "@types/stylus": "^0.48.42", "@typescript-eslint/eslint-plugin": "^6.21.0", "@typescript-eslint/parser": "^6.21.0", "bootstrap": "^5.3.2", "eslint": "^8.56.0", "eslint-config-prettier": "^9.1.0", "husky": "^9.0.10", "jest": "^29.7.0", "jest-environment-node-single-context": "^29.4.0", "lint-staged": "^15.2.2", "postcss-import-sync2": "^1.2.0", "postcss-nested": "^4.2.3", "postcss-preset-env": "^8.5.1", "prettier": "^3.2.5", "sass-svg": "^1.2.0", "ts-jest": "^29.1.2", "typescript": "^5.3.3" }, "peerDependencies": { "typescript": ">=4.0.0" }, "scripts": { "build": "rm -rf ./dist && tsc --project tsconfig.build.json", "lint": "eslint --max-warnings 0 . && pnpm tsc && pnpm prettier -c .", "test": "jest" } }